KFI POWDER COATING:

POWDER COATING FACTS              

A Powder Coated finish makes products more durable, attractive, scratch-resistant, and long-lasting, giving consumers more value for their money.

Powder coating is an advanced method of applying a decorative and protective finish to a wide range of materials and products that are used by both industries and consumers. The powder used for the process is a mixture of finely ground particles of pigment and resin, which is sprayed onto a surface to be coated. The charged powder particles adhere to the electrically grounded surfaces until heated and fused into a smooth coating in a curing oven. The result is a uniform, durable, high-quality, and attractive finish. Powder coating is the fastest-growing finishing technology in North America, representing over 10% of all industrial finishing applications.

The Powder Coating process itself offers another advantage - it is environmentally friendly...virtually pollution-free.
